Fennel

Common Name:

Fennel

Botanical Name:

Foeniculum vulgare

Short Description:

Fennel is a sweet, aromatic digestive herb known for relieving gas, bloating, and cramping. It supports lactation, soothes colic in infants, and is gentle enough for all ages and constitutions.

Parts Used:

Seeds (also leaves and root)

Actions:

Carminative, antispasmodic, galactagogue, mild expectorant, aromatic

Energetics:

Warming, moistening, sweet

Body Systems:

Digestive, reproductive, respiratory

Safety Notes:

Generally very safe. Mildly estrogenic—use with caution in hormone-sensitive conditions. Avoid high doses of essential oil internally. Can be used in teas, tinctures, or culinary blends.
